OVERVIEW:

This mod improves some of the UI elements.

Building turn counter is intuitive now.
Demolish is red, Build & Upgrade is green.
(it also affects unit recruitment)
Intuitive Build Turns (standalone)

Re-enabled city panel background from WH2, so it'll not be just a black texture now.

· Completely safe to install, update and uninstall at any moment of your playtrough.
· Mod might not be compatible with other mods that modify twui.xml, for example big UI reskins and stuff like that.
